Subscription box industry


Product packaging design holds a key value in the subscription box industry. According to Mckinsey and Company, subscription boxes retain a significant appeal for young people who look for convenience and personalization when buying what they need.

The ages of subscribers range from 25 to 44 years, and they usually reside in the northeastern US urban areas. Their monthly incomes range between $50,000 and $100,000.

Several big companies such as Wal-Mart, Amazon, Lancome, and Sephora have also jumped on the subscription box bandwagon.

The impact of custom product packaging

How your custom product packaging impacts your customers determines the next step they take on your brand. Here are some numbers and stats to prove that the best appearance of your product packaging will contribute to increased sales.

  • According to a 2013 E-commerce Packaging Survey report, about 40% of consumers are likely to share the picture of a good-looking product packaging over social media.
  • A plain-looking or sloppy box will contribute to a reduction in your sales. About 78% of online customers will trust a brand that takes a fair bit of time to custom design the packaging for their products.
  • According to a Facebook poll, 84% will more likely to buy a product with premium packaging. However, 16% say that the packaging doesn’t really matter.

Sustainable packaging

The appearance of your packaging is not everything your customers care about. The possible impact of its materials on the environment can make or break your sales.

A 2018 State of the Packaging Industry Report says that 57% of consumers cared about the sustainability and recyclability of their purchased products. The same report shows that 60% of respondent companies are shifting to sustainable packaging practices.
